Why Play is Important for Men
Here’s the deal: play isn’t just fun—it’s good for you. Studies show that engaging in playful activities can reduce stress, improve mood, and even boost creativity. When you’re having fun, your brain releases endorphins, which are like nature’s happy pills. These little chemicals help you feel better, think clearer, and tackle challenges with a renewed sense of energy.
Plus, play helps build stronger relationships. Whether you’re bonding with friends over a game of basketball or laughing your way through a comedy night, shared experiences create lasting connections. And let’s be honest, we could all use a little more connection in our lives.

The Science Behind Play
Let’s get nerdy for a moment. Research shows that play has a profound impact on brain function and overall well-being. Engaging in playful activities stimulates the release of dopamine, serotonin, and other feel-good neurotransmitters. These chemicals not only elevate your mood but also enhance cognitive function and memory.
Furthermore, play helps reduce cortisol levels—the hormone responsible for stress. High cortisol levels can lead to all sorts of health issues, from weight gain to insomnia. So, by incorporating play into your routine, you’re not just having fun—you’re also taking care of your body and mind.

Common Excuses and How to Overcome Them
Excuse #1: “I don’t have time.”
Solution: Start small. Even 15 minutes of play can make a big difference. Whether it’s a quick walk outside or a few rounds of your favorite game, every bit counts.
Excuse #2: “I’m too tired.”
Solution: Play doesn’t have to be exhausting. Choose low-energy activities like reading, listening to music, or even meditating.
Excuse #3: “I don’t know what to do.”
Solution: Experiment! Try new things until you find what works for you. The beauty of play is that there’s no right or wrong way to do it.
